To keep pace with international standards of accounting, a ‘Master Class’ on IFRS (International Financial Reporting standards) is being organised today (Wednesday). The class/workshop is meant for finance students and professionals, and participants will be told about the  IFRS issued by the Inter-national Accounting Standards Board (IASB). IFRS is gaining global importance and this can be guaged from the fact that more than 12,000 companies from 100 different countries, including the listed European Union companies, have already adopted IFRS. The venue of workshop is The Imperial Hotel, New Delhi where it will start at 9.30 in morning.
